In this work, we introduce a carbazole-based fluorophore as a novel fluorescent dye for developing a mitochondria-targetable fluorescent probe with a large Stokes shift and it was used for detection of H2O2in aqueous solution and living cells.

A new ratiometric fluorescent probe JNY-1 for sensitive detection of H2O2 is presented with selectivity over other reactive oxygen species, reactive nitrogen species, and biologically relevant species. Imaging of H2O2 in liver cancer HepG2 cells was achieved.

Near-infrared benzopyrylium dye was employed as a fast-responding ratiometric fluorescent probe for sensitive and selective detection of SO2 derivatives in 100% aqueous solution as well as in living cells.
